Output 65ca5f1306f09d172aa77e1dd16e114e868f6c5a5b9eb1b79b4463db2bb6bc2e:19

value
173785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ef59773755a968b4f6ce32f429896d484cc633cf OP_EQUAL
address
3PWabaNd4ZmEzSL6xZ8qVX63jMVsLUZcth
transaction
65ca5f1306f09d172aa77e1dd16e114e868f6c5a5b9eb1b79b4463db2bb6bc2e
confirmations
269466
spent
true